What are Casting Bollards?
Casting bollards are robust posts that are strategically placed in urban areas to control vehicle access, protect pedestrians, and enhance the overall design of public spaces. They can be constructed through different casting methods, which involve pouring material into a mold to create a desired shape and size. The most common materials used include reinforced concrete, which offers durability and strength, and metals such as stainless steel or aluminum, which provide a sleek aesthetic while ensuring longevity.
Types of Casting Bollards
1. Fixed Bollards These are permanently installed and serve as a barrier to prevent unauthorized vehicle access in pedestrian areas, parks, and streets. Fixed bollards are ideal for places where safety is a priority, such as near schools, hospitals, and busy shopping districts.
2. Removable Bollards These provide flexibility as they can be taken out or reinserted when needed. Removable bollards are often used in areas that require changing vehicle access based on specific times or events, such as in market squares or during festivals.
3. Collapsible Bollards Similar to removable bollards, collapsible versions can be lowered when necessary. They are often deployed in scenarios where temporary vehicle access is needed, like during special community events or emergency situations.
4. Decorative Bollards These bollards combine functionality with aesthetics. They are often customized with artistic designs, colors, and finishes to complement the surrounding architecture and enhance the visual identity of an area.
Applications of Casting Bollards
Casting bollards are versatile and can be used in a variety of settings, including
- Commercial Areas In shopping districts, they can guide pedestrian traffic, protect storefronts, and prevent vehicle collisions. - Transportation Hubs At bus and train stations, bollards serve to protect waiting passengers and control traffic flow. - Public Parks and Recreation Areas They can delineate walkways, promote safe paths for cyclists and pedestrians, and protect green spaces from vehicular intrusion. - Urban Streetscapes In cities, they help define public space, reduce congestion, and improve pedestrian safety.
